    About us
    The ESAMI-Trade Policy Training Centre in Africa (ESAMI-trapca) is a Centre within the Eastern and Southern Africa Management Institute (ESAMI), which is an intergovernmental institute that is ISO certified and recognized by UNECA as a Centre of Excellence.
